Nigerian Government Confirms Goodluck Jonathan Safe After Guinea-Bissau Coup

The Nigerian government confirmed the safety of former President Goodluck Jonathan after he departed Guinea-Bissau following a military coup. Jonathan, who chaired the election observation mission in the country, along with other regional leaders like Filip Nyusi and Issifu Kamara, strongly condemned the coup as a threat to democracy and stability in the region.
The Nigerian Ministry of Foreign Affairs issued a statement condemning the coup in firm terms, describing it as an unconstitutional change of government and a grave threat to democracy. The military in Guinea-Bissau seized power, leading to political turmoil in the country.
